Output 3a7742344b15b258317129292f82c80455259c7b1634b4c253eb575e832e7830:39

value
178651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fceaf2b5e6e2147c31eabdf0afc20d21e487649 OP_EQUAL
address
3N6QCzi2EdKvJtckzTT7AKMzqPDXnHg9Uj
transaction
3a7742344b15b258317129292f82c80455259c7b1634b4c253eb575e832e7830
spent
true